Boots UK is seeking a dedicated pharmacist in Exeter to deliver trusted care and services to the community. This role emphasizes patient safety, team collaboration, and development of healthcare staff.

Applicants must be registered with the GPhC, PSI, or PSNI, possess strong communication skills, and have experience in pharmacy settings.

The position offers numerous rewards, including a generous employee discount, retirement savings plan, and flexible benefits, fostering an inclusive, supportive workplace environment.
